WebNov 25, 2024 · Personal Independent Payment (PIP) descriptors are a way for the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P) to assess your ability to carry out specific daily living and mobility activities when applying for PIP. We explain what the daily living descriptors and the mobility PIP descriptors are. WebNov 4, 2024 · PIP is made up of two components – daily living and mobility. Whether you get one or both of these and how much depends on how severely your condition affects you. You can get the following amounts per week depending on your circumstances: Daily living: standard rate – £59.70. Daily living: enhanced rate – £89.15. WebHow much PIP you could get depends on how difficult it is for you to do certain things – such as preparing food and drink, dressing and undressing, or getting around.
